@jsquaredz In a test late last night with backgrounds if I was the only one in the meeting my onscreen image was lower res and background was super low res but as soon as I connected another user a few seconds later the image for both remote and myself was much sharper, I'd say probably 1080p.
Be sure someone hasn't played with meeting policies too. When I looked into it my user, probably me in testing and got side tracked, was set to a lower bandwidth policy.

@jsquaredz Just a heads up that besides your own configuration this is most likely due to the "Awareness of Microsoft 365 temporary feature adjustments" due to the extensive increase of cloud services. For Teams one of the adjustments involved 'reduced video resolution'. I haven't noticed an update regarding this since the previous message (MC207439) so as far as I know it's still reduced.

@jsquaredz I've discovered that my webcam (Microsoft LifeCam Studio) was the primary reason my video was bad. It turns out it was back focusing terribly (focused behind me by at least a foot or two). I know for some this is not the issue, but be sure your webcam is working right. Turns out there are quite a few people apparently having focus issues with Microsoft webcams. I discovered it by using the Windows 10 Camera app and doing some testing.
The way to test, if your camera isn't fixed focus, is to put your hand about 6 - 10 inches from the camera, wait for it to try to focus, move the hand back another six inches and repeat. Observe the focus process. No matter where, except far away, the focus perfect for a moment but would lock in position out of focus.
Since webcams are in short supply I used a Canon - VIXIA HF R800 with a USB HDMI capture adapter and my video is much better now.

Solution[SOLVED]
I called with microsoft. The problems could be solved when you deleting the cache of Teams!
o Close Teams (dont forget the background process)
o Go to %appdata%\microsoft\teams
o Delete all files and folders here
o Start Teams again
The preview stays very bad quality, but when a call is made, the other end has "better" video. But it will be max 720P in teams.
